Understanding US Export Labeling Regulations

Successfully shipping goods across international borders requires meticulous attention to detail, particularly when it comes to labeling. The United States implements stringent regulations governing what products are labeled for export. These standards aim to ensure product safety, protect intellectual property, and facilitate smooth customs clearance.

{Firstly|First|, exporters must accurately identify the classification of their goods according to the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S). This code uniquely defines the nature of the product for customs purposes. A correctly assigned HTS code is essential for accurate tariff application and compliance with trade agreements.

Additionally, exporters must prominently display certain information on the label itself. This may include the manufacturer's name and address, product description, country of origin, quantity, and any required warnings. The specific labeling specifications can vary depending on the type of product being exported and its destination country.

Moreover, regulations may also apply to packaging and documentation accompanying the shipment. Exporters should consult with industry experts or regulatory agencies like the Bureau of Industry and Security (BIS) to ensure full compliance with US export labeling directives.

Failure to adhere to these regulations can result in significant penalties, delays, and even confiscation of shipments. Therefore, it is crucial for exporters to prioritize accurate labeling practices from the outset to streamline the export process and avoid potential complications.
